Finca Son Roig was a former farm and livestock unit in Porreres. Today is our "small rural-hotel", completely restored on 2005, honoring its rustic style and character. It is a paradisiacal place located in the middle of the island, surrounded by green fields, red poppies and aromatic orange and lemon trees, a place where you can disconnect and relax. The outside area features a swimming pool and a large terrace where you can enjoy summer afternoons or evenings at pleasant temperatures. If you are looking for complete relax, you can just take a sit and read a book, next to the fireplace. For those guests who like being on the move while on vacation, here are some activities that we recommend: horse riding, cycling, trekking, golf and water sport activities (both about 20 minutes distance to the Finca). The finca is located a bit away from Porreres. It is very quiet and idyllic. The whole complex is beautifully landscaped and extremely well maintained. Fruits and vegetables are grown locally, and you can taste them. The pool area with the large daybeds is very welcoming. Snacks and drinks are served at the hotel.

The breakfast buffet is excellent, the selection of fruits and fruits we liked very much.

Even better, however, was the dinner. We did not expect this and surprised us very positively. Everything was freshly prepared. Very much attention to detail and the paella was absolutely fantastic.

What we didn't like at all was our Suite No.9
The suite had 2 levels, in the upper one the air conditioning has not worked for some time, so at least the visual impression. The warm air naturally moved up, and it was then much too warm at night.
For our two children downstairs 2 sofas were converted into beds. One of them was under the stairs, and there were cobwebs hanging from the stairs, which the children didn't like so much. In the somewhat aging bathroom there was hair on the floor. The view of the suite was of the courtyard. The terrace was a bit difficult to reach via the upper level via a former window in the stooped corridor. Therefore, there are also deductions for the suite, which was not at all reasonable for the price. Fortunately, we only stayed once in the finca.
